11. 555 West End Avenue

The former St. Agnes Boys School designed by William A. Boring in 1908 will debut this fall as a 13-condo building with units starting from a steep $7.9 million. The building’s past lends it a unique set-up as condos—the Landmarks Preservation Commission okayed an addition that allowed the conversion in June 2015—wherein details like limestone window bays, filigreed windows, parapets, and carved stone facade elements will be restored by developers Tamarkin Co. and CL Investment Group. The condos will range in size from three- to five-bedrooms, along with a rooftop penthouse. The development’s family-sized condos means family-friendly amenities like a stroller valet and cold storage rooms for groceries, and other more common amenities like bicycle storage, a gym, and a rec room will also be on site.
